Токены, или маркеры доступа, являются важным элементом в мире информационной безопасности. Они используются для аутентификации и авторизации пользователя в различных системах и сервисах. Создание действительного токена является ключевым шагом в обеспечении безопасности ваших данных и личной информации.
В этом полном руководстве мы расскажем вам, как создать действительный токен с помощью простого и понятного процесса. Мы рассмотрим основные шаги, необходимые для создания и использования токена, а также поделимся советами по обеспечению его безопасности.
Шаг 1: Определите цель токена
Первый и самый важный шаг в создании действительного токена — определить цель, для которого он будет использоваться. Вы должны точно знать, какую информацию вы хотите защитить и какой уровень безопасности требуется для данной системы или сервиса. Это поможет вам выбрать соответствующий тип токена и настроить его параметры.
Пример: Если вы хотите создать токен для доступа к вашему онлайн банковскому аккаунту, требования к безопасности будут высокими, и вам понадобится использовать сильные шифровальные алгоритмы и множество других мер безопасности.
Продолжение следует…
- Ключевые моменты при создании действительного токена
- Определение цели и способов использования токена
- Выбор платформы и технологии для создания токена
- Создание уникального и безопасного идентификатора токена
- Подведение юридических основ для правомерного использования токена
- Проведение тестирования и подготовка к развертыванию токена
Ключевые моменты при создании действительного токена
1 | Определите цель токена |
2 | Выберите соответствующий стандарт токена |
3 | Разработайте уникальный символ токена |
4 | Установите правила обращения с токеном |
5 | Обеспечьте безопасность токена |
Первым шагом при создании действительного токена является определение его цели. Вы должны четко понимать, для чего будет использоваться ваш токен. Например, он может быть использован для аутентификации пользователей или для доступа к определенным функциям и ресурсам.
Вторым важным моментом является выбор соответствующего стандарта токена. Существует несколько стандартов, таких как ERC-20 или ERC-721 для токенов Ethereum, которые имеют свои особенности и функциональность. Вам необходимо выбрать стандарт, соответствующий вашим потребностям и требованиям.
После выбора стандарта необходимо разработать уникальный символ токена. Символ является идентификатором вашего токена и должен быть уникальным. Кроме того, символ должен быть легко распознаваемым и понятным для пользователей.
Установление правил обращения с токеном — еще один важный аспект. Вы должны определить, как пользователи смогут получать, передавать и использовать ваш токен. Например, вы можете указать минимальное или максимальное количество токенов, которое может быть передано одному пользователю.
Наконец, обеспечение безопасности токена — неотъемлемая часть его создания. Вы должны принять все необходимые меры для защиты своего токена от несанкционированного доступа, фальсификации и других видов атак. Это может включать в себя использование многофакторной аутентификации, криптографических протоколов и т.д.
Таким образом, при создании действительного токена следует учесть ключевые моменты, описанные в данном разделе. Это поможет вам создать безопасный и функциональный токен, который будет успешно выполнять свои основные функции.
Определение цели и способов использования токена
Одним из основных способов использования токена является использование его в качестве средства обмена. Токены могут быть использованы для покупки товаров и услуг, а также для проведения финансовых операций.
Другим способом использования токена является использование его в качестве права доступа или идентификации. Токены могут быть использованы для получения доступа к определенному контенту или услуге, а также для подтверждения личности пользователя.
Токены также могут выступать в качестве инвестиционных активов. Инвесторы могут приобретать токены с надеждой на их рост в стоимости и последующую продажу или обмен на другие активы.
Важно понимать, что цель и способы использования токена могут различаться в зависимости от проекта и контекста.
Выбор платформы и технологии для создания токена
Важно учитывать несколько ключевых факторов при выборе платформы и технологии:
- Безопасность: обеспечение безопасности является одним из наиболее важных аспектов при разработке токена. Платформа и технология должны обеспечивать высокий уровень защиты от взлома и мошенничества.
- Масштабируемость: выбранная платформа и технология должны быть масштабируемыми, чтобы иметь возможность поддерживать рост и увеличение объема транзакций.
- Удобство использования: интерфейс платформы и технологии должны быть интуитивно понятными и удобными в использовании, чтобы упростить процесс создания и управления токеном.
- Совместимость: платформа и технология должны быть совместимыми с другими платформами и технологиями, чтобы обеспечить возможность легкой интеграции с другими системами.
Один из наиболее популярных вариантов для создания токена — это использование блокчейн-платформы Ethereum. Ethereum предоставляет широкие возможности для создания токенов, включая поддержку стандарта ERC-20, который является наиболее распространенным стандартом токенов на сегодняшний день.
Кроме Ethereum, также существуют и другие платформы, такие как Binance Smart Chain, Polkadot, Cardano и т. д., которые также предлагают возможности для создания токенов.
В зависимости от ваших уникальных потребностей и целей, необходимо тщательно изучить каждую платформу и технологию, чтобы выбрать оптимальное решение для создания действительного токена.
Создание уникального и безопасного идентификатора токена
Для создания действительного токена, который обеспечивает безопасность и уникальность, необходимо следовать определенным шагам. Вот несколько советов:
1. Используйте криптографически стойкий генератор случайных чисел (ГСЧ)
Для создания идентификатора токена используйте криптографически стойкий ГСЧ. Это гарантирует случайность и предотвращает проникновение злоумышленника.
2. Используйте достаточно длинный идентификатор
Чем длиннее идентификатор токена, тем больше комбинаций исключаются. Рекомендуется использовать идентификаторы длиной не менее 128 бит.
3. Избегайте предсказуемости
Для безопасности токена избегайте использования предсказуемых значений, таких как текущая дата или время. Вместо этого используйте случайные и непредсказуемые значения.
4. Проведите инспекцию созданного токена
Проверьте созданный токен на потенциальные слабости и уязвимости. Используйте инструменты и библиотеки для проверки качества кода и безопасности.
5. Храните токены в безопасности
Важно обеспечить безопасное хранение токенов. Храните их в зашифрованной базе данных и ограничьте доступ к ним только необходимым пользователям.
Следуя этим рекомендациям, вы сможете создать уникальный и безопасный идентификатор токена, который будет служить надежной защитой для ваших систем.
Подведение юридических основ для правомерного использования токена
В мире криптовалют и блокчейна юридическая основа для правомерного использования токена играет критическую роль. Криптовалютные токены подразумевают определенные юридические механизмы, которые обеспечивают их легальность и правомерность.
Во-первых, важно понимать, что каждая страна имеет свои юридические рамки и регулирования для криптовалют и токенов. Перед созданием и использованием токена необходимо изучить законодательство своей страны, чтобы быть уверенным в его легитимности.
Во-вторых, при создании токена нужно учитывать предписания, касающиеся идентификации пользователей и соблюдения антиденежного отмывания, или AML (Anti-Money Laundering) и КС/ЧС (Countering the Financing of Terrorism). Эти меры помогут предотвратить незаконные действия, связанные с использованием токенов.
В-третьих, установленные контрактом правила использования токена должны быть ясными и прозрачными для пользователей. Любые условия, связанные с передачей, хранением или использованием токена, должны быть четко определены.
Также, стоит обратить внимание на защиту прав инвесторов. Инвесторы должны быть осведомлены о рисках, связанных с токеном, а также о правах и привилегиях, связанных с его владением. Это может включать информацию о связанных с токеном компаниях или проектах, о команде разработчиков и ожидаемых результатов.
В целом, создание действительного токена требует тщательного изучения юридических основ и соблюдения всех необходимых правил и регуляций. Это позволит обеспечить легальное и правомерное использование токена, а также защитить интересы его владельцев и инвесторов.
Проведение тестирования и подготовка к развертыванию токена
После создания токена, важно провести тестирование, чтобы убедиться в его действительности и правильном функционировании перед его развертыванием.
Первым шагом в тестировании является проверка правильности реализации основных функций токена, таких как передача данных, проверка подлинности пользователей и авторизация.
Для проверки передачи данных можно создать тестовый токен и отправить его на сервер, а затем проверить, что данные были успешно получены и сохранены.
Проверка подлинности пользователей может включать в себя создание нескольких учетных записей с разными уровнями доступа и проверку, что только авторизованные пользователи могут получать доступ к определенным разделам или функциям.
Проверка авторизации может включать в себя создание разных уровней доступа для разных ролей пользователей и проверку, что только пользователи с правильными ролями могут выполнять определенные действия.
Однако тестирование только на уровне разработчика может быть недостаточным. Поэтому важно провести тестирование в реальных условиях с участием пользователей или внешних тестировщиков.
Во время тестирования также важно тщательно отслеживать любые ошибки или проблемы, с которыми могут столкнуться пользователи. Это позволит исправить их и улучшить функциональность токена перед его развертыванием.
После тестирования и исправления всех ошибок и проблем, связанных с токеном, можно приступить к его развертыванию. Важно убедиться, что токен развертывается на надежном и безопасном сервере, который обеспечивает защиту данных и доступ к ним только для авторизованных пользователей.
При развертывании токена необходимо также предусмотреть механизм обновления и поддержки. Токен может быть обновлен в будущем для исправления ошибок, добавления новых функций или улучшения безопасности.
Подготовка к развертыванию токена включает в себя создание документации для пользователей, чтобы они могли правильно использовать токен, а также обучение персонала, который будет поддерживать и обслуживать токен.
В целом, проведение тестирования и подготовка к развертыванию токена играют важную роль в обеспечении его действительности и готовности к использованию пользователями.